What makes landscaping in Idaho Falls different
A great deal of landscaping guidance sounds universal up until you put it to work in eastern Idaho. Soil texture, freeze and thaw cycles, irrigation needs, and the brief however extreme growing season all affect what will last. In some areas, you will see compacted soil left from construction that barely absorbs water. In others, the concern is the opposite, drain moves too rapidly and leaves roots thirsty.
That is why yard installation in Idaho Falls usually starts beneath the surface area. Grading, soil modification, and drain corrections matter as much as the visible design. I have actually walked residential or commercial properties where the finished lawn looked fine for the very first 6 weeks, then established low spots that held water after a storm or turned brown since the sprinkler layout missed out on entire strips of grass. Those are not cosmetic problems. They are the result of preparing too loosely.
Homeowners here likewise tend to desire outside spaces that serve a number of purposes. A household may need a safe play area, a low-maintenance side yard, a paver patio for event, and a landscape bed that looks sharp without demanding weekly attention. The best specialists think in terms of how the area will be utilized in May, July, and October, not simply how it looks the day the job wraps.
Yard installation as the structure of the whole property
Yard installation is where most long-term success or failure begins. It sounds easy, but it typically consists of far more than laying sod or planting a few shrubs. A complete installation frequently involves excavation, grading, topsoil positioning, irrigation preparation, edging, mulch or rock selection, and a clear decision about which parts of the yard are suggested to be active spaces and which parts are implied to be visual.
A quality installation must follow the shape of the land rather than battle it. On flatter lots, the objective is typically subtle drain control and tidy flow from driveway to entry to backyard. On sloped homes, installation becomes more technical. Water must move away from structures, planting beds need to be put where they will not erode, and yard areas might require reinforcement or terracing to stay usable.
The difference between a rushed set up and a well-managed one usually shows up later on. Appropriate soil prep provides new yard an opportunity to root deeply. Right grading prevents puddles near sidewalks and fences. Great plant spacing prevents the congested, thick look that appears just a couple of seasons later. These information are undetectable at first look, however they determine whether the landscape ages with dignity or ends up being a cycle of fixes.
It is also worth stating that not every yard needs a lush, turf-heavy design. Many Idaho Falls house owners are approaching more practical yards with a mix of yard, rock, native-adapted plantings, and specified gathering spaces. That technique reduces maintenance without making the residential or commercial property feel bare. For households who spend more time on the patio than mowing, that compromise makes sense.
Sprinkler installation is not a side note
Sprinkler installation is one of the most neglected parts of landscape work, despite the fact that it has an outsized effect on every other element. A patio can be developed completely and still sit beside a yard that struggles because the irrigation is irregular. Shrubs can be selected carefully and still fail if they are watered like turf. In Idaho Falls, where hot stretches can show up quickly and rains is not always trustworthy, irrigation design deserves serious attention.
Good sprinkler installation begins with zone preparation. Lawns, flower beds, shrubs, and trees all have various water requirements, and one-size-fits-all protection wastes water while still missing crucial areas. Head placement matters too. I have seen systems where sprinklers overspray onto concrete, staining the surface area and losing water, while the far side of the lawn stayed dry because the arc was set improperly. That type of problem usually costs more to fix later than it would have cost to do correctly from the start.
Timing likewise matters. Spring start-up need to include a mindful walk-through, due to the fact that split heads, moved nozzles, or harmed lines typically expose themselves after winter season. Fall blowout is just as crucial. Forgetting it when can turn a little issue into a spring repair work costs. In a climate like Idaho Falls, irrigation is not a high-end function, it becomes part of securing the investment made in the remainder of the yard.
The finest systems are created for the real residential or commercial property, not an idealized illustration. Trees create shade that changes evapotranspiration. New sod needs different wetness than recognized turf. Slopes and soil type impact how quick water absorbs. A thoughtful professional takes note of all of that and changes the design accordingly. That is what separates functional sprinkler installation from something that simply sprays water.
Paver patios bring structure to outdoor living
Paver patios remain among the most popular upgrades in Idaho Falls because they solve several problems at the same time. They develop a specified location to sit, they work well with the architectural design of numerous homes, and they hold up better than numerous put surface areas when set up properly on an appropriate base. They also offer homeowners a great deal of design versatility. A patio can feel rustic, modern-day, official, or family-oriented depending upon the pattern, border, and color palette.
The genuine worth of paver patios is not just appearance. It is sturdiness and repairability. When a concrete piece fractures, the repair work can be uncomfortable and noticeable. Pavers, by contrast, are more flexible if the base is developed properly. If a couple of settle in time, they can typically be reset without replacing the entire surface. That matters in an area with freeze and thaw cycles.
A patio need to constantly be tied to how individuals really live. Some homeowners desire a compact grilling pad just off the kitchen area. Others require sufficient space for a table, a fire function, and circulation around furnishings. It is surprising how often patios are constructed too small. A space that looks generous on a strategy can feel confined once chairs, a grill, and a serving table remain in place. A useful guideline is to account not just for furnishings, but for how individuals will move around it when the patio is full.
Drainage below the patio is another point that separates a polished task from a troublesome one. Water that pools versus the edge or under the base can weaken the whole structure. The very same is true for edging and compaction. Experienced installers know that the surface layer is just part of the system. The base, slope, and shift to close-by beds or lawn matter just as much.
Many Idaho Falls house owners now use paver patios as the anchor for custom landscapes. As soon as the hardscape is set, the remainder of the yard can be arranged around it. Planting beds soften the edges. A short retaining wall creates seating and defines the space. Lighting extends usage into the evening. The patio ends up being the center of a total outside strategy instead of a separated feature.

Custom landscapes do more than fill space
Custom landscapes are where the home starts to feel individual. Two homes on the exact same street can have similar square video footage and still feel totally various once the outside spaces are formed around the people who live there. That is the benefit of custom work. It does not rely on a generic formula. It reacts to the website, the architecture, the maintenance tolerance of the house owner, and the method the yard will be used.
In practical terms, custom landscapes typically begin with a few easy questions. Do you desire privacy from surrounding windows? Is the backyard indicated for kids, family pets, entertaining, or all 3? How much time do you reasonably want to spend maintaining beds and yard weekly? Are there areas where snow accumulate in winter season or where runoff tends to collect in spring? The responses shape the design more than any pattern does.
Custom work can include planting strategies that highlight texture rather than continuous color changes. It may suggest using ornamental lawns, hardy shrubs, and seasonal accents instead of trying to keep high-water ornamentals that struggle in the environment. It might also mean structure layers into the yard, a patio near your home, a shift zone with shade trees, and a more open rear area for play or peaceful use.
The greatest custom landscapes generally look downplayed at first glance due to the fact that they were developed to work well over time. They do not need to yell. They grow much better, remain cleaner, and need less emergency situation corrections. That is a more valuable outcome than a dramatic expose that fades after one season.
Yard rehabilitation when a residential or commercial property needs a reset
Not every task starts with a blank slate. Sometimes a yard needs rehabilitation after years of patchwork repairs, poor drain, stopped working sod, winter damage, or a style that never ever fit the residential or commercial property to start with. Yard rehabilitation is typically more tactical than new installation since the professional has to work around existing conditions while fixing underlying problems.
A typical rehabilitation task in Idaho Falls begins with damaged grass. The lawn may have thin patches, compacted soil, and unequal watering coverage. In that case, simply overseeding is hardly ever enough. The soil might require aeration or replacement in targeted areas. The sprinkler system might require to be re-zoned or broadened. Low areas might need regrading so water does not sit and rot the roots. Once those problems are attended to, a lawn has a genuine opportunity to recover.
Rehabilitation also applies to thick beds and outdated features. I have seen properties where the shrubs had actually simply grown out of the area, obstructing windows and crowding walkways. In other cases, a previous owner had installed ornamental rock without enough weed barrier or without analyzing upkeep access. Resetting the website can include removing dead material, reshaping beds, rejuvenating edging, and choosing plants that fit the scale of the house.
The tough part is deciding what to keep. Not whatever old is a liability. Fully grown trees, developed shade, and well-positioned hardscape can be worth preserving. A great corrective strategy appreciates the properties already on the lot while correcting what is failing. That judgment is where experience matters. It is easy to tear everything out. It takes more care to save what is working and rebuild around it.
Materials, upkeep, and the long view
Landscaping options must be made with upkeep in mind, specifically in a place where seasons are pronounced. A low-maintenance yard is not one that never ever needs attention. It is one that requests the ideal kind of attention at the correct time. That usually indicates fewer picky plants, practical irrigation, easy-to-clean hardscape, and a design that does not create unnecessary chores.
Pavers are a fine example. They do require installation skill and proper base work, but once succeeded, they are uncomplicated to deal with. Beds filled with mulch or rock can decrease mowing and include structure, though each has compromises. Mulch needs rejuvenating. Rock can hold heat and complicate weeding if the underlying prep was bad. Yard uses a familiar surface and softens the yard, but it demands dependable watering and seasonal upkeep.
For many house owners, the best style blends all three. Yard where people stroll or play. Paver patios where furnishings and foot traffic are focused. Beds and accents in places that benefit from texture or personal privacy. That mix often produces the best balance of look and effort.
A sturdy landscape need to likewise make seasonal maintenance much easier, not harder. Hose pipe bibs ought to be accessible. Sprinkler valve boxes need to not be buried under shrubs. Edges should be clear adequate to trim without continuous cutting. Even small details, like leaving sufficient room around a patio for sweeping particles, conserve time year after year. Good style minimizes friction. That becomes part of its value.
What homeowners ought to take note of before hiring
Choosing a landscaping professional is less about sleek images and more about whether the company thinks through the entire site. A beautiful rendering can hide weak drainage planning or an irrigation layout that was clearly added as an afterthought. House owners do themselves a favor by asking useful concerns and trying to find signs that the specialist has dealt with genuine Idaho Falls conditions before.
If you are comparing alternatives, it helps to take notice of whether the specialist discuss grading, soil, and watering as part of the same system, not separate trades. The best teams understand that yard installation, sprinkler installation, paver patios, and plant selection all impact one another. A patio edge can alter overflow. A sprinkler head can overspray a seating area. A shrub bed can create shade that alters lawn performance. Everything connects.
Five concerns usually reveal a lot about whether a contractor is thinking plainly:
- How will water cross the residential or commercial property after the work is complete?
- What soil preparation is consisted of before turf or planting goes in?
- How will the sprinkler zones be set up for various plant types?
- What sort of upkeep must the property owner anticipate in the first year?
- How does the style represent winter season weather condition and spring thaw?
A professional who can answer those concerns plainly is usually a much better bet than one who only talks about appearance.
